Alpha Sigma Alpha colonizes at Capital!
The women of Zeta Pi Lambda have extended an invitation to Alpha Sigma Alpha Sorority to colonize at Capital University in the Spring of 2012. Congratulations!
ASA will be the second NPC chapter to colonize at Capital -- DPhiE colonized in 2010. Alpha Sigma Tau and Theta Phi Alpha also presented. |
